Hill removal services involve the careful excavation and removal of unwanted or problematic slopes on residential or commercial properties. These professionals use specialized equipment to safely and efficiently level or reshape hilly areas, creating a more usable and stable landscape. The process typically includes assessing the terrain, planning the best approach for removal, and then carefully removing the excess soil and rock to achieve a flatter, more accessible yard or property area. This service helps homeowners transform uneven land into functional outdoor spaces, whether for gardening, recreation, or building projects.

One common reason property owners seek hill removal is to address drainage issues. Steep slopes can cause water runoff problems, leading to erosion, flooding, or damage to foundations and landscaping. Removing or leveling hills can improve water flow management, helping to prevent these issues and protect the property’s integrity. Additionally, hill removal can eliminate hazards such as loose soil or unstable slopes that pose safety risks, especially in areas with children or pets. By smoothing out the terrain, property owners can create safer, more predictable outdoor environments.

Hill removal services are often used on properties with uneven terrain that limits their usability or aesthetic appeal. This includes residential yards, where homeowners want to create level lawns for activities or landscaping, as well as larger estates or commercial properties seeking to improve accessibility and safety. Properties situated on hilly land or with prominent slopes are common candidates, especially when the land’s natural contours interfere with construction plans or outdoor living goals. These services help make challenging landscapes more functional and visually appealing, opening up new possibilities for outdoor design and development.

Homeowners who notice problems like soil erosion, standing water, or difficulty maintaining their yard may find hill removal services beneficial. It is also a practical solution for those planning to build additional structures, such as patios, decks, or gardens, on previously uneven land.
